Originally released in July, 1985, the film remains a classic Zombie favorite today because of itâs breakthrough special effects, makeup, overall gore quotient, creepy bunker location (they were shooting underground for 4 months!) and the signature George A. Romero chilling use of âdreadâ throughout the film. DAY OF THE DEAD is still known as âthe darkest day in horrorâ.
This TriBook will give you insights into the how and why behind directorial and cast choices, the motivation behind condensing the original story, and the blood beneath Tom Saviniâs madness. The original screenplay reads like a tropical, flesh eating, action film with big special effects, double the cast and triple the budget.
